A spacious, stone-built terraced cottage in a quiet courtyard setting less than a minute's walk from Skipton's historic high street. This Skipton cottage is full of character and charm, making an ideal retreat for a small family or group of friends. This spacious Skipton cottage offers good-quality accommodation in the very heart of this wonderful market town. This Skipton cottage features an open plan living area with a well-equipped kitchen, small dining area and a warm and cosy sitting area. The sleeping accommodation consists of a delightful main bedroom, a small double room and a single bedroom. Outside this cottage in Skipton is a sheltered patio area, ideal for sitting out after a long day exploring the Yorkshire Dales.
Skipton, well known as The Gateway to the Dales, has a medieval castle, canal boat trips, a swimming pool, golf course, excellent cycling routes, tennis courts and a myriad of walks, including easy rambles and challenging fell walks within close proximity of the town. Also close at hand to this Skipton cottage is a wide selection of restaurants, tea rooms and coffee shops for eating out, whilst the traditional market sells fresh produce throughout the year including local cheeses, fish, meats and fresh vegetables. A lovely Skipton cottage, whatever the time of year.
Skipton is well placed for visiting all that the Dales have to offer. This market town boasts an ancient castle open to the public, a beautiful old parish church and a market occupying the cobbled setts each side of the high street. Enjoy a canal trip on a traditional barge or visit Embsay Steam Railway, which has regular steam train excursions at the weekend and is only 1 mile away.
Three bedrooms: 2 x double, 1 x single.
Bathroom with bath, shower over, basin and WC.
Open plan living area with fitted kitchen, dining area and sitting area with gas fire.
Gas central heating with gas fire.
Gas oven and hob, microwave, fridge/freezer, washing machine, TV with Freeview, DVD, iPod dock, CD/radio, WiFi, selection of books, games and DVDs.
All fuel and power included in rent.
Bed linen and towels included in rent.
Travel cot and highchair available.
Off road parking for one car.
Small front patio area with furniture.
Sorry, no pets and no smoking.
Shops and pubs 1 min walk.
Note: Even though there is parking for one car, access to the property is not direct from the car park and does require guests to walk approx 75 yards along a row of cottages.
Note: The stairs in the cottage are steep and may not be suitable for the very young or elderly.
